Natural instincts drive cats to seek out the freshest water available. The water in your glass is probably more recently poured than whats in the water dish. Plus curiosity rules the cat mind.
Some cats dont seem to like drinking from a water bowl that is right next to their food. It is believed to be an advantage in the wild to keep their food away from water so the water doesnt get contaminated from the meat they are eating. Size shape and material.
Your cat sees the cup of water as fresh as they often do with new sources of water. Also if that water is cooler in temperate they see it as more refreshing and or cleaner. Cats are fussy and refuse to drink water thats been sitting out for too long.
After a few hours dust particles and bacteria will cover the waters surface. Even though muddy water that cats drink is far dirtier it might smell more appealing than whats in the bowl. Water Doesnt Taste Right.

It is hard to say why they do it with utter certainty. I assume they just like to play with the water. If your cat likes to drink out of a water glass leaving one out for her at night can actually be a great way to get more moisture into her.
Thats important because cats have a low thirst drive that can lead to chronic dehydration. The risk of problems like kidney disease goes up when a cat doesnt drink enough water. So rather than simply cover your own water glass at night and.
Your cat may refuse to drink the water knock the water dish over or drop food into its water bowl. Your cats water bowl should be placed 3-5 feet away from its food bowl. Many cats cannot stand the scent of food near their water.
In the wild mixing food and water often results in bacterial growth and illness. Kidney disease diabetes and hyperthyroidism are the three most common reasons cats will start drinking more water and urinating more. The risk for kidney disease in particular increases once a.
Your cat may seek out other water sources because it doesnt like room temperature water. A cat that joins you in the shower or drinks leftover bathwater might prefer its water warm whereas one that licks condensation off the windows or drinks straight from the tap might like it cool. Swimming or end up with. Key facts about your cats water needs. Cats fed dry food tend to need more water.
Wet food is 90 water but cats still need fresh water available. Contact your vet if your cat starts drinking more - or less. Some cats prefer to drink from puddles or ponds - this is normal.
Even if your cat usually drinks out of a pond or another outdoor source you should always provide fresh water. Animals like people typically drink for one reason because theyre thirsty. On average cats and dogs alike drink between 10-30 ml per pound per day.
This amount can be impacted by the amount of moisture in the food and water loss associated with exercise and panting. Remember that canned foods contain as much as 80 moisture.
